Understanding McKesson's Stock Growth Over the Past Five Years

McKesson's Impressive Market Performance
McKesson (MCK) has been on a remarkable trajectory in the stock market, outperforming many competitors and delivering solid returns for its shareholders. Over the past five years, McKesson's stock has achieved an annualized growth rate of 15.45%, leading to an average annual return of 28.27%. With a current market capitalization of approximately $75.36 billion, this healthcare giant continues to make waves in the industry.
Investment Insights: What if You Invested $100?
Imagine if you had taken a chance on McKesson stock five years ago and invested $100. Today, that investment would have grown impressively to about $347.63, based on a trading price of $593.69. This demonstrates the incredible potential of investing in well-performing stocks and the power of compound growth over time.
